Web1 aug. 2024 · How to Select the Top N Rows in Oracle SQL To find the top N rows in Oracle SQL, there is one recommended way to do it. This method was suggested by AskTom from Oracle.com. SELECT * FROM (SELECT * FROM yourtable ORDER BY name) WHERE ROWNUM <= 10; How to select the first row of each group in Oracle? WebThe classic Top-N style query uses an ordered inline view to force the data into the correct order, then uses the ROWNUM check to limit the data returned.
